South Chicago Chapel investigation

Overview

Authorities in Chicago have launched an investigation into the South Chicago Chapel following the discovery of between 56 and 57 human remains in various stages of decomposition. The discovery was prompted by neighbor complaints regarding an intense, unpleasant odor.

The Cook County Medical Examiner’s Office has identified 11 individuals so far, with ten families notified. Investigators are currently reviewing documentation to identify the remaining deceased and verify death certificates. The facility has operated at its location for at least 86 years, though it remains unclear how long the remains were stored improperly.
